CULTURE CURRENT-William Boyd on a life in fiction that began with a lie

Published on: May 23, 2026, 3:30 p.m. | Source: Devdiscourse

He invented an abstract expressionist artist he named Nat Tate — and, with the help of David Bowie, in 1998 managed to convince the art world he had really existed. Speaking with Reuters from his home in West London, Boyd reflects on his writing process, the shifting economics of the publishing world, and why his next major project will stray beyond fiction.
